BABEL is an integrated communications agency headquartered in Paris, France. The agency lists a 140-person team and works across brand strategy, design, content, corporate communication, digital experience, events, publishing, and visual and sound identity.

Its commercial offering covers web design, branded content and entertainment, corporate communications, sponsorship and events, strategy and planning, publishing and print, and design. The agency also has dedicated leadership for brand, content, citizen, people, design, and digital activities.

BABEL's client portfolio spans financial services, insurance, healthcare, pharmaceuticals, energy, transport, retail, education, real estate, technology, government, and nonprofit organizations. Listed clients include Accenture, BNP Paribas, Sanofi, Schneider Electric, SNCF Réseau, TotalEnergies, Veolia, Groupe Carrefour, Institut Pasteur, and the French Ministry of Justice.

The agency's campaign work includes public-interest communications, employer and recruitment campaigns, corporate branding, social media, video, editorial projects, and identity systems. Named work includes campaigns for Trenitalia, RATP, Santé publique France, Sécurité routière, EQUANS, Surfrider Foundation Europe, and Harmonie Mutuelle.

BABEL's profile lists 220 awards, including recognition for corporate image, brand identity, design, copywriting, social media, digital campaigns, public-interest communication, and sound or music craft. Its listed work includes identity projects for EQUANS, Paris La Défense, INSEP, and Laforêt Immobilier, alongside campaigns for public institutions and major brands.
